Jp. Kampf et al., REPRODUCIBLE DIRECT EXPOSURE TESTING OF METAL EVAPORATED MAGNETIC MEDIA, Journal of the Electrochemical Society, 142(10), 1995, pp. 3550-3555
Coupons (5 x 5 mm) of metal evaporated (ME) tape were exposed directly
to variations of the Battelle Class II mixed flowing gas accelerated
corrosion test environment at three different gas velocities in an imp
inging jet geometry. The magnetic saturation moment of the coupons was
measured before and after exposure. The samples lost magnetic saturat
ion moment linearly with time. The moment loss was between 5 and 25% p
er day. Gas phase mass transfer by convection and diffusion affected s
ubstantially the loss of moment. Increasing the relative humidity in t
he range of 40-70% strongly increased the corrosion rate. The flow geo
metry and rate must be specified to perform meaningful accelerated exp
osure studies of currently available ME tape.
